CORVALLIS -
The No. 7 Oregon State gymnastics team upset No. 4 Oklahoma 196.525-195.975 snapping the Sooners' nation-leading 32 straight regular season win streak. The Beavers' score of 196.525 is the highest season-opening score in school history.
“We knew that it was going to be a fight tonight and it was all the way to the end,” head coach Tanya Chaplin said. “We knew we just didn't have to do our job but do it well. We are seeing midseason scores at the beginning of the season and we needed to be part of that. I was very pleased to see the improvement they've made since the intrasquad in October and even the improvements of just the last couple weeks.”
Oregon State record moved to 1-0, while Oklahoma falls to 3-1. The win marks the first over the Sooners since the 2002 NCAA West Regional Championships spanning six meetings.
“I am ecstatic and so happy for this team,” Leslie Mak said. “I think this meet will set off the rest of our season and this is just a glimpse as to what is coming in the future.”
OSU started slowly scoring 48.850 in the opening rotation on the vault. But the Beavers never scored below 49-points in a rotation thereafter. Freshman Chelsea Tang, who has taken her vaulting up several notches in the past week according to associate head coach Michael Chaplin, tallied the Beavers' highest score with a 9.825. Makayla Stambaugh followed with a 9.80 while Brittany Harris and Leslie Mak added scores of 9.75 and 9.725. Kelsi Blalock recovered from a balk on her first attempt to score 9.70 to round out the scoring for OSU.
The Beavers, who ranked No. 1 on the bars for much of the 2011 season, took the lead in the second rotation and bars with an impressive score of 49.275. Hannah Casey set the stage for the lineup sticking her landing to score 9.75. The next four competitors – Tang, Harris, Stambaugh and Mak – nailed their landings as well to earn scores of 9.825, 9.85, 9.85, and 9.90. As is the case week-in and week-out, Mak's Pak Salto (release between the bars) drew loud ooh's and ah's from the crowd of 3,421 and scored the event title. Olivia Vivian finished the rotation for the Beavers scoring 9.85 to grab the lead in the meet.
Clinging to the lead 98.125-97.975 at the halfway point the Beavers hit six more routines scoring 49.100 on the beam. Stambaugh and Tang each scored 9.80 to start the rotation and Harris followed with a 9.85 and Melanie Jones joined the action with a 9.775. Anchoring the beam team, Mak negotiated her way through a beautiful routine to score 9.875 to tie for the event title.
Toting a 147.225-146.875 lead, the Beavers just needed to stay on their feet on the floor exercise to secure the victory. A fall on the final pass of Blalock's lead off routine kept things interesting and needing five “hit” routines to finish. Harris corrected the course for the Beavers with a fun routine that got the crowd involved and scored 9.825 and Vivian added a 9.80. Jones and Mak performed beautiful routines to earn matching scores of 9.875. The Sooners kept the heat on matching the Beavers' score-for-score on the beam. Stambaugh finished the meet with another fabulous routine earning the meet's highest score with a 9.925 to earn the event title and push the Beavers past the Sooners.
“We started off a little rough on vault but we brought it back on the bars, beam and floor,” Stambaugh said. “It was a lot of fun and we had a good time, which was our goal this evening.”

Team Scores: No. 7 Oregon State 196.525; No. 4 Oklahoma 195.975.
All-Around: 1. Leslie Mak (OSU) 39.400; 2. Makayla Stambaugh (OSU) 39.375; 3. Brittany Harris (OSU) 39.300.
Vault (48.850): 1. Taylor Spears (OU) 9.875; 2. Brie Olson (OU) 9.850; 3. Chelsea Tang (OSU) 9.825. Other OSU Scores: Makayla Stambaugh 9.800; Brittany Harris 9.775; Leslie Mak 9.750; Kelsi Blalock 9.700; Cerise Witherby 9.575.
Uneven Bars (49.275): 1. Leslie Mak (OSU) 9.900; T2. Brittany Harris (OSU), Makayla Stambaugh (OSU), Olivia Vivian (OSU) 9.850. Other OSU Scores: Chelsea Tang 9.825; Hannah Casey 9.750 (Exhibition – Katelyn Ohlrich 9.400).
Balance Beam (49.100): 1. Leslie Mak (OSU), Taylor Spears (OU), Megan Ferguson (OU) 9.875. Other OSU Scores: Brittany Harris 9.850; Makayla Stambaugh 9.800; Chelsea Tang 9.800; Melanie Jones 9.775; Olivia Vivian 9.575 (Exhibition – Cerise Witherby 9.575).
Floor Exercise (49.300): 1. Makayla Stambaugh (OSU) 9.925; T2. Melanie Jones (OSU), Leslie Mak (OSU) 9.875. Other OSU Scores: Brittany Harris 9.825; Olivia Vivian 9.800; Kelsi Blalock 9.275.
